标题:django数字藏品数据爬取与分析
基于Django的数字藏品数据爬取与分析系统设计,旨在从各大数字藏品平台上自动收集数据,并进行深入分析,以辅助决策或研究。
核心功能包括:
1. 数据爬取模块:•配置化爬虫设计,能够针对不同的数字藏品平台(如OpenSea、SuperRare等)定制爬取策略。•定时爬取功能,自动更新数据,保持信息时效性。•抗封禁策略,模拟用户行为,随机更换请求头、使用代理IP等,提高爬虫稳定性。
2. 数据清洗与存储:•自动清洗爬取的数据,去除无效、重复信息,标准化字段格式。•将清洗后的数据存储至数据库(如MySQL、PostgreSQL),便于后续分析查询。
3. 数据分析模块:•市场趋势分析,展现数字藏品的总体价格走势、交易量变化。•热度与稀有度分析,基于交易数据、社交媒体提及次数等指标评估藏品价值。•用户行为分析,包括买家、卖家活跃度、偏好分析等。
4. 可视化展示:•通过图表(如折线图、柱状图、热力图等)直观展示分析结果。•生成可交互的仪表板,用户可自定义筛选条件,深入探索数据。
5. 预警与通知系统:•设置价格波动、新品上架等预警条件,当符合条件时自动通知用户。•支持邮件、短信或系统内通知等多种通知方式。
6. API接口服务:•提供RESTful API,允许第三方应用或研究人员获取数据进行二次开发或分析。